Plot.
A mother (Renee Carl) goes to see a palm reader who informs her that a loved one is about to die. The woman doesn't know if it's her son or her husband (Rene Navarre) but history buffs will know who it is as it's April 10, 1912 and the husband is about to board the Titanic.

Wiki.
La hantise (English: The Obsession) is a 1912 short silent film directed by Louis Feuillade and is the earliest surviving film about the RMS Titanic. The film stars Renée Carl and René Navarre. The film focuses on a woman who is told by a palm reader that one of her loved ones will die. The woman then tries to convince her husband not to board the RMS Titanic, as she fears for his safety. The husband boards nonetheless, though is recused on the RMS Carpathia after Titanic sinks. The film is said to confront the fraud of palm reading, highlighting the suffering that obsessive belief in the supernatural can create.
